Moving to a Bigger Home Tips

We all want to find the perfect house with the perfect interior and perfect amount of space for both our families and our lifestyle. However, at some moments down the road you might have the dawning realization that your house is way too small for you. If you’re still unsure about moving, and need some extra help in determining whether to call your local moving experts, here’s some signs that it’s time to move to more expansive digs as prepared by the moving experts at Noah’s Ark Moving and Storage.

Growing Families

If you’re having a kid, moving parents or grandparents into your home, or have someone coming back from school or travel, you’re going to need more space. Any increase in people also means an increase in bathroom space, storage space, kitchen space, etc… Especially if you’re having new kids and want to give them tons of room to run around and play!

You crave a change in scenery

You might want to move to a different area with different ambience or social lives, or you might want to move to an area that make it easier for you to calmly live out your ideal lifestyle. You might also want to help your child successfully attend a school far from your current living space. Location makes a huge difference in quality of life – so if you feel unsatisfied, moving might be the best answer!

You have begun to make more money

If you just got a raise, new employment, or just won the lottery, it’s a great time to get a bigger house,. Having a large yard or a bigger kitchen to cook in will allow you to better prioritize your time so you can focus on doing the things that you really love.

You have low quality of life

If your area is driving you crazy, due to everything from noisy neighbors to a long commute, it’s essential to improve your quality of life by moving to a new area – not to mention the changes of growing even more organized by moving into a home with more room to effectively and safely store your vast belongings.

You crave aesthetic changes and always think of remodeling

If you’re considering remodeling on a daily basis, it could be time to move somewhere elegant yet cozy. Remodeling can often be more expensive and difficult than simply moving to a brand new ideal home, not to mention carrying the stress of forcing you to live in a construction area for a long time to come. We highly recommend moving rather than dealing with the easy-to-snowball stress of moving your home.
